What does a manufacturing operations manager do?

As a manufacturing operations manager, your job is to oversee the production of products at a manufacturing facility. In this role, you manage the repair schedule for machinery and ensure that all employees follow safety guidelines. You also keep tabs on inventory levels to ensure production can continue with few or no interruptions. This is primarily a management position, but because you may need to train new hires, familiarity with all manufacturing equipment and processes at your facility is helpful for this role. Manufacturing operations managers often help set work schedules, review financial statements, coordinate with other managerial staff, and provide strategic input for executives.

What are some common challenges faced by manufacturing operations managers, and how can they be addressed?

Manufacturing Operations Managers often face challenges such as balancing production efficiency with quality control, managing diverse teams, and adapting to changing customer demands or supply chain disruptions. To address these challenges, effective communication and proactive planning are essential, as is fostering a culture of continuous improvement. Leveraging technology and data analytics can also help identify bottlenecks and optimize processes, while strong leadership ensures team alignment and motivation.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manufacturing operations man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Manufacturing Operations Manager, you need expertise in production planning, process optimization, and a solid understanding of manufacturing principles, often supported by a degree in engineering or business management. Familiarity with ERP systems, lean manufacturing tools, and quality assurance certifications like Six Sigma is highly valuable.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ication skills set outstanding managers apart in this role. These competencies are vital for driving productivity, maintaining quality standards, and leading teams to achieve operational goals.
